Anti-LGBTQ+ Protests In Canada Gain Momentum

The ugliest part of Canada’s protest spasms last week was not the anti-LGBTQ+ protest organizer in Calgary who prompted a child to say the gays are disgusting. The ugliest part wasn’t when the protesters called LGBTQ+ defenders groomers or pedophiles. It was when the politicians picked their sides of the street in Fredericton. On Wednesday in Fredericton, on the lawn of the New Brunswick legislature anti-trans and pro-LGBTQ+ crowds lined up across the street from one another and The premier of New Brunswick, Blaine Higgs, walked out and mingled with the anti-trans side. His education minister, Bill Hogan, did the same. Conservative Leader Pierre Poilievre declined to even mention the protests. He also forbade his MPs from speaking about it, in case anyone accidentally said what they really thought.
